DESCRIPTION DU PRODUIT

This wall light presents a backplate in gilt wrought iron with an architectural design: an escutcheon with concave shoulders encloses an openwork oval medallion punctuated with spheres, surmounted by a paneled pediment bearing a seed finial; the base ends in a gadrooned drop and a spinning top. Two S-shaped light arms, in hammered iron revealing the forge, curve laterally and bear wide circular bobèches with gilt cylindrical sockets. This classicising vocabulary — escutcheon, seeds, full volutes — treated in gilt wrought iron with a vibrant patina, allows this wall light to be stylistically linked to the work of Gilbert Poillerat, the great ironworker of the 1940s, a pupil of Brandt and author of an ironwork Neoclassicism that marked the French décor of the period. Condition report: Good general condition. Gilding with a nuanced old patina, scattered wear revealing the iron, to fine effect. Wiring to be checked before use.
